Key insights

🧬Aging is caused by the loss of essential information in our bodies over time, leading to cellular damage and dysfunction.

Scientists have identified key hallmarks of aging, such as telomere attrition and mitochondrial dysfunction.

🧪The epigenome, which controls gene expression, plays a significant role in the aging process.

🏃‍♀️Lifestyle choices like exercise and fasting can activate enzymes that protect against aging and promote longevity.

🍷Compounds like resveratrol found in red wine have been shown to activate longevity pathways in the body.

Q&A

What causes aging?

Aging is caused by the loss of essential information in our bodies, leading to cellular damage and dysfunction.

What are the key hallmarks of aging?

Key hallmarks of aging include telomere attrition, mitochondrial dysfunction, and epigenetic changes.

Can lifestyle choices affect the aging process?

Yes, lifestyle choices like exercise and fasting can activate enzymes that protect against aging and promote longevity.

Can certain compounds slow down the aging process?

Compounds like resveratrol found in red wine have been shown to activate longevity pathways in the body.

Is it possible to reverse the effects of aging?

While complete reversal of aging is currently not possible, certain interventions and lifestyle choices can slow down the aging process and improve overall health.
